500
Why is an apple turning brown an example of a chemical change.
"Oxidation" the apple is reacting to the oxygen in the air which makes it a chemical reaction. (like rust)
500
What is the law of conservation of mass
Mass can neither be created nor destroyed. It must stay the same before and after the reaction.
